Otter Creek Junction is an unincorporated community in Otter Creek Township, Vigo County, in the U.S. state of Indiana.[2]

It is part of the Terre Haute metropolitan area.

History

Otter Creek Junction was originally built at a flag station on the C. & E. I. Rail Road.[3] The community takes its name from the nearby Otter Creek.[4]
